Role Summary

We are seeking an experienced Safety Architect to lead the definition, analysis, and implementation of hardware and software safety countermeasures for next-generation microcontroller products targeting automotive, industrial, and humanoid robotics applications. The ideal candidate will have deep expertise in functional safety standards safety architecture, and safety mechanisms across the full product lifecycle, from concept through validation and product qualification.

This role interfaces closely with architecture, design, verification, software, product engineering, system safety, and marketing teams to ensure compliance with relevant safety standards and to help enable safety goals at product and system levels.

Key Responsibilities

  • Define safety concepts and safety architectures for microcontroller products.
  • Derive and document HW/SW safety requirements from top-level safety goals and use cases.
  • Identify and specify safety mechanisms for:
    • CPU, memories, interconnects, peripherals, clocks, reset, voltage, and temperature monitoring
    • diagnostics, redundancy, error detection, error containment, and fault reaction
  • Perform or support safety analysis, including:
    • FM/EA
    • FMEDA
    • FTA
    • DFA
  • Develop and maintain safety-related architectural documentation.
  • Collaborate with RTL, analog, firmware, validation, and software teams to ensure safety requirements are correctly implemented and verified.
  • Define safety validation strategy and support evidence generation for safety case and qualification activities.
  • Review product architecture against applicable standards and customer safety requirements.
  • Support safety claims, metrics, and compliance arguments for internal and external audits.
  • Participate in design reviews, risk assessments, and cross-functional safety assessments.
  • Contribute to reusable safety IP, checker libraries, and architectural safety guidelines.
Required Qualifications

  • Deg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Embedded Systems, or related field.
  • Strong experience in functional safety architecture for microcontrollers, SoCs, embedded systems, or robotic control platforms.
  • Solid knowledge of hardware and software safety mechanisms and their trade-offs.
  • Hands-on experience with safety standards such as:
    • ISO 26262 for automotive
    • IEC 61508 for industrial systems
    • awareness of robotics safety principles and standards relevant to humanoid systems and collaborative/autonomous robots
  • Experience in safety analysis methods:
    • FMEA/FMEDA
    • FTA
    • DFA
  • Understanding of microcontroller subsystems such as:
    • CPU and lockstep concepts
    • memory protection and ECC/parity
    • watchdogs
    • clock/reset supervision
    • self-test mechanisms
    • safety monitors and error signaling
  • Ability to translate system-level safety requirements into actionable architectural requirements for implementation teams.
  • Strong documentation and communication skills, with proven ability to work across hardware and software disciplines.
